Qeshm Island is the largest island in the Persian Gulf, located near the Strait of Hormuz. The surrounding waters are rich in biodiversity, including coral reefs, sea turtles, and various species of fish. Diving in Qeshm can be an adventurous experience, with opportunities to explore unique marine landscapes and underwater caves. The island itself is also known for its beautiful beaches, mangrove forests, and wildlife.
